Nepal Telecom (NTC) has been actively undertaking efforts for service quality improvement. Recently, the company has undertaken several tasks ranging from PAYG to online SIM replacement applications that aim at offering better connectivity and hassle-free service for its customers. These initiatives also complement the current government’s agenda of governance reform.

Nepal Telecom completes digital services for quality enhancement

Here’s a list of digital services and efforts Nepal Telecom has recently completed for service quality improvement.

1. Smarter Data Usage and Pay-As-You-Go Notifications

To help users avoid unexpected main-balance deductions, Nepal Telecom has updated its data alert system:

  • 90% Usage Alerts: Customers now receive an automated notification once they use 90% of their active NTC data pack limit.
  • PAYG Control: Subscribers can also manually disable or enable Pay-As-You-Go (PAYG) browsing at any time, ensuring total control over their balance.

2. Auto-Renewing Subscription-Based Packages

The company has started Namaste Recurring Packages that now eliminate the monthly hassle of manually repurchasing data plans. These subscription-based packs auto-renew monthly if there is enough balance in the SIM.

  • Available price points: Rs 299, Rs 499, Rs 699 and Rs 799.
  • These packages renew automatically, offering seamless continuity without repetitive manual recharges.

3. Improvement of 4G Network Quality

4G connectivity across the country has received a major performance boost after adding more resources.

  • Nepal Telecom has acquired an additional 5 MHz frequency in the 800 MHz band for its 4G network.
  • This upgrade significantly improves signal strength, coverage depth, and data transfer stability for 4G users.

4. One-Time KYC Submission System

Customers no longer need to submit personal details repeatedly to subscribe to different services.

  • Details are now securely stored and managed centrally within a unified CRM system.
  • Once your KYC (Know Your Customer) profile is verified, it serves as a single source for all Nepal Telecom service registrations.

5. Online Complaints and Tracking

The company has also made an effort in improving facility to enable an easier route to hear out customers’ grievances. Now, NT’s customer support and feedback management is fully digitized:

  • Subscribers can submit complaints, track issue resolution progress, and submit feedback directly through the official NT App or the company’s official website.

6. eSIM and Online SIM Replacement

Getting a new SIM card or upgrading to an eSIM is now easier and accessible remotely:

  • eSIM Provisioning: Customers can apply for an NT eSIM online through electronic platforms.
  • SIM Replacement: If a physical or eSIM card is missing, lost, or damaged, users can fill in the required details online to request a replacement with ease.

7. One-Stop Desk Services

To reduce waiting times, NT offices now feature integrated Front Help Desks.

  • Customers can handle SIM card issuance, FTTH (Fiber to the Home) setup, bill payments, and general inquiries—all from a single counter.

NT is also employing a suite of in-house software to automate its internal operations.

The company continues to modernize its infrastructure and customer services to ensure easier service accessibility and better customer experiences.
